I have a 97 sportsman 500, It will not rev up. It will some times but other times it will bog down.. I was wondering if there was a way to bypass the throttle sensor that causes it to kill the motor if the throttle sticks.. reason that I think it may be this is that when I got it the box on the throttle lever was broken and it idles allittle rough untill I put it in reverse, just like I fliped a switch the thing idles perfect. Also does anyone know what the float levels should be on the carb.. thanks

Well thanks for the reply.. I found that the idle problem was in the throttle adjustment, so I got that fixed the idle problem. So from there I pulled the carb to re-check the float level and set it to about 11 mm, did not have anything other than my shop manual for my warrior, the carb looks close to the same.. but then I cranked it up and still would not rev up without bogging. then I noticed that the airbox was not sealing good, held it down and reved it up and it did just fine.. so the bogging problem was to much air.. I still need the float levels for this atv, I have a little stumble off idle.
